Step 4: warm the template cache. Glimmerpage renders get sluggish after a deploy because the compiled template cache starts cold, so hit the warmup endpoint before traffic shifts over. If p95 render times stay above 200ms after five minutes, something's off — check the partials loader. The warmup script reads its config from the standard .env in the deploy directory. Before running it, make sure the cache service credential is set by adding this line:

sealed setting: ARCHIVE_KEY3=c1f

Finance Review Summary — Loyalty Overhaul

The Emberline loyalty overhaul at Corvat Retail closed Q2 over budget by 9%. Redemption costs up; breakage assumptions were too optimistic. Points liability restated at the Halden office's recommendation. Enrolment targets met; per-member margin down 4 points. Sales leads should hold discount stacking until the new tier model lands. Remediation plan approved. The confidential direction on programme strategy follows below.

management briefing: Headcount on the Belix team goes from 60 to 93 by the end of November. Gross margin on Belix came in at 23 percent against a plan of 47 percent.

To: Executive Team
Subject: Pricing review — Corvella line

Colleagues, after careful modeling, we recommend raising Corvella standard-tier prices by six percent while holding the premium tier flat. Elasticity analysis from the Fenwood pilot suggests minimal churn at this level, and margin recovery offsets recent input-cost increases from Marlowe Chemical. Regional adjustments will follow for the Talbrook market. Please consider the confidential plan summarized immediately below.

confidential, kahog-bawif: The northern region missed its Pramir quota by 20.0 percent last quarter. Casaxek Freight plans to lower the Fraion list price by 41.5 percent in December. The finance team signed off on a budget of $236.4 million for Project Druius. The renewal with Fenysix Partners closes at $91.3 million a year, 2.1 percent below the last contract.

Ticket: Missed pick-up — notarised deed. The scheduled collection of the notarised deed for the Wrenholt property did not occur on Tuesday; the document remains in the records safe, seal intact. A replacement pick-up is booked for Thursday at 11:00 with Marrow Dispatch. When the courier presents, provide this hand-over instruction:

courier memo of yajef-bajep: the frawyn jordor courier leaves the norwyn ledger at gate 2781 under passcode 330769